Thank you for your enquiry. A site inspection has been undertaken and at present there are no highway defects that meet or exceed our investigatory levels. There is currently no funding available for large scale resurfacing of the carriageway at this location, however the site will be added to our forward programme of works to be considered should funding become available at a later date. We have added the faded yellow lines to our ongoing road marking refurbishment programme.
